Animal Food Sampling
Description: The collection, preparation, and transportation of animal food samples.
Topic Areas:
-
Description: Procedures, supplies, and equipment used during the collection and submission of an animal food sample.
Terminal Competency:
Collect an animal food sample.
Enabling Competencies:
1. Identify supplies and equipment that may be used in sampling animal food.
2. Use appropriate procedures to sample animal food.
3. Give examples of personal safety hazards when sampling different animal foods.
4. Follow appropriate procedures for documenting and submitting samples.
5. Recognize the difference between official/unofficial/investigative samples.
6. Recognize the analytical capabilities of laboratories.
